This is a speed trap with no clear warning. There is a small yellow sign that only reads PHOTO ENFORCED. There are no other warnings until you see this one and you must slow down immediatley when you see it because the camera is located right after the sign. The speed limit in this zone is 25mph but to be safe drive just under the 25mph. There is no school in the area only a hidden camera. Yes it is hidden within the trees. Beware and watch out.

Paris Ave. @ Holy Cross HS

New Orleans, LouisianaMay 07, 20103 Comments

This is a camera controlled School Zone. The camera is on all the time. It will take your picture when the 20MPH school zone is operational or any time you are over the regular 35mph limit. The ticket will come to the owner of the vehicle in the mail. Watch out!

Interst 310 S/ bound Mile 3.6

New Orleans, LouisianaApr 23, 20100 Comments

On the elevated portion, the speed limit drops to 60mph from 70mph. Dudley DoRight hides on the entrance from a side road with his trunk up to hide the light bar.. with a grin.. and a line of cars.. St. Charles (includes Boutte, LA) parish boasts that they have collected over $21 million in fines..
